While his only passion is fighting, UFC president Dana White could potentially see his business partners branching out and owning an NFL team one day.
Fighting is all I care about, it’s what I really do, and what I love. I’ve always loved it since I was a kid, but Lorenzo, my partner, is a football fanatic, White said when speaking to the Dan LeBatard show in Miami on Thursday.
I would not be shocked if Lorenzo ends up owning an NFL team. I would not be shocked.
He’s an awesome owner. They’re very smart guys and they’re great guys to work for. They’re very generous to everybody. They would be a great fit for the NFL and they’re very aggressive guys. They go into a market where a team hasn’t been doing well, I think they’re the guys that could turn a team around.”
